Mutsumi Station (六実駅, Mutsumi-eki) is a passenger railway station in the city of Matsudo, Chiba, Japan, operated by the private railway operator Tōbu Railway. The station is numbered "TD-29".

Mutsumi Station is served by Tobu Urban Park Line (also known as the Tobu Noda Line), and lies 51.9 kilometers from the western terminus of the line at Ōmiya Station.
The station consists of one island platform and one side platform serving three tracks, connected to the station building by a footbridge.

The station opened on December 27, 1923. From 17 March 2012, station numbering was introduced on all Tobu lines, with Mutsumi Station becoming "TD-29".[1]
In fiscal 2019, the station was used by an average of 14,840 passengers daily.[2]
